Liverpool’s leader, Virgil van Dijk, assumed the role of savior as he propelled the Netherlands to the brink of securing qualification for Euro 2024. The match against Greece, part of Group B, seemed destined for a draw after Wout Weghorst, a former Manchester United striker, missed an early penalty, leading to a frustrating night for the Oranje.

However, the Dutch captain, Van Dijk, decided to take matters into his own hands during the 93rd minute.

Following a foul on Denzel Dumfries, he coolly stepped up to take the crucial penalty. Despite a three-minute delay due to a VAR check and distracting laser pointers from the home crowd, the resolute Reds defender expertly slotted the ball past Odysseas Vlachodimos.

This victory propelled Ronald Koeman’s side into second place in the group, firmly positioning them for Euro qualification.

Social media erupted with praise for Van Dijk’s unwavering composure, with fans dubbing him as having ‘nerves of steel.’ One Twitter user remarked, “Calm and composed, the lasers aren’t enough.” while another noted “Ice in his veins.”

Some even hailed his redemption, remembering a missed penalty in the World Cup in Qatar. A fourth fan acknowledged his pivotal role, saying, “Carrying the Netherlands on his back once again.”

Van Dijk’s match-winning penalty ensured that the Netherlands surged ahead of Greece on head-to-head statistics and held a game in hand. Qualification now appears to be within their grasp, especially since Greece faces a daunting fixture against the unbeaten group leaders, France, in their final game.

Koeman’s side, on the other hand, is set to face the Republic of Ireland and Gibraltar in November.

Speaking at the final whistle, Van Dijk expressed, “Greece kept winning in this group and we kept chasing them, but we beat Greece twice and now we are the ones in the driving seat. Now we have to finish the job to qualify, and we will.”

Adding to Greece’s woes, their manager and former Chelsea player, Gus Poyet, received a straight red card, compounding his team’s disappointing night. Furthermore, VAR denied the visitors a second penalty opportunity in the 99th minute.”
